Young athletes head for the Bahamas

Commonwealth Youth Games athletes, coaches and officials (cyclists not pictured)

Sixth Commonwealth Youth Games taking place

A small team of Manx athletes, along with coaches and officials, have left the Isle of Man for the Caribbean today.

They're heading to the Bahamas for the Commonwealth Youth Games.

The team consists of: middle-distance runner David Mullarkey; cyclists Thomas Bostock, Will Draper and Tara Ferguson; and swimmers Emma Hodgson, Euan McMurchie, Joel Watterson and Kazia Whittaker.

The games start on Wednesday and run until Sunday.

Around 1,300 14 to 18-year-old athletes from 71 nations and territories will compete.
